> src/java.base/share/classes/jdk/internal/jimage/ImageReader.java line 51:
>
>> 49: * file system friendly way. The jimage entries (resources, module and package
>> 50: * information) are mapped into a unified hierarchy of named nodes, which serve
>> 51: * as the underlying structure for the {@code JrtFileSystem} and other utilities.
>
> I think it's a bit confusing to document this class as an adapter for a BasicImageReader because you obtain one with static open methods that specify the file path to the jimage file. So I think better to start out in the class description by saying that it provide an API that can be used to create file system and other views over the contents of the jimage file.
Except it's not *quite* a view over the contents. The change in namespace (resources now get the same "/modules" prefix as resources, and that namespace unification that is one of the key benefits of this class because it's suddenly compatible with the notion of paths in a filesystem. That's why I refer to the JRT filesystem (which is almost the only thing that actually uses this class).
